Bush Speechwriter Works to Find His Voice
Netscape News ^ | Apr. 9, 2005 | AP

Posted on 04/09/2005 3:33:29 PM PDT by FairOpinion

McGurn replaced Mike Gerson, who is taking on other duties in the West Wing. Gerson, who was often seen scribbling at a coffee shop near the White House, filled speeches by the famously plainspoken Bush with soaring rhetoric tinged with religious overtones.

Gerson finally persuaded McGurn, a longtime Wall Street Journal columnist and chief editorial writer, to take his place. He admired McGurn's ability to turn an elegant phrase when advocating conservative social politics and complex economic issues, the latter especially timely as Bush promotes his plan to introduce private retirement accounts as part of Social Security.

``I was taught in philosophy that you write clearly when you think clearly; a president who is consistent with his speeches will be a good speechgiver - and the whole world saw this with President Bush after the Iraqi elections. What made the State of the Union so powerful is that his words on Iraq were illuminated by the recent elections - and these were possible only because he stood his ground. I can say this because I was only a minor player'' in the speech, McGurn said.

Now, he says of Bush, ``I see this guy as the man standing between my daughters and very bad people.''
